BN02 GKE is a 2002 Subaru Legacy in Blue with a 1,994c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 12 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 58.3%.
Across all 2002 Subaru Legacy models, the average MOT pass rate is 71.6% with a typical mileage of 93,093 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Subaru Legacy f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 11,876 recorded failures. If you're considering buying BN02 GKE,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Subaru Legacy typically stays on UK roads for around 35 years. At 24 years old, this Subaru Legacy is well into its expected lifespan but still has years ahead.
